Here is the general info:
- similar to the Crestwood, except has two mini humbucker pickups, no pickguard logo, no peghead plate, oval fingerboard inlay, available in California Coral, Cherry, Pacific Blue, Sunburst, Sunset Yellow, or White finish, mfg. 1959-1969.

Additional info:
In 1961, mini-humbucker pickups, oval inlays, Tremotone vibrato, no pickguard logo, and a pearl peghead logo was introduced. In 1962, White finish became available. In 1963, the body was changed with an asymmetrical pickguard. In 1965, vibrato became standard.
